1-Take advantage of the abundance of fresh fruits and vegetables. They not only fill you up for minimal calories, they are also packed full of antioxidants that are great for your skin and overall health. Romaine lettuce even has phytochemicals that help unlock the energy in other foods. I can feel the difference in my workouts when I’m eating romaine lettuce. More energy equals better workouts which can only mean better physical conditioning for you. Mom was right. Eat your veggies!

2-Take advantage of longer days to get more outside activity. Spending time in nature is known to increase feel-good neurotransmitters. When we are struggling with negative emotions, we are much more likely to binge eat. It’s amazing how good a day at the beach or hiking in the mountains can make you feel! It’s hard to feel depressed with all those endorphins circulating in your brain! Use this opportunity to create endorphins to help you avoid emotional eating.

3-Bask in the light! Just as the darkness of Winter is associated with low mood in some people, the abundance of light in the Summer is a known mood lifter. Slather on the sunscreen and avoid mid-day rays but get more light while you can. Although I do not tan and avoid UV as much as possible, even I sit in the shade in the morning while I drink coffee. The combination of the mood boost from the caffeine and the morning light gets me ready to face the day with more energy and a more positive mindset. Morning light affects mood more profoundly than any other light of the day. Again, better mood equals less emotional eating!

5-Carry healthy food to social gatherings. I have gone to social gatherings where there was not single vegetable served, other than potatoes. There would be a lot of simple carbs and starchy grains, pasta, rice and corn and sugar-filled baked beans. I always carry green beans, salads, deviled eggs and meats. While attendees would be glad to see meat or deviled eggs, they all but rolled their eyes when they saw a healthy vegetable. It didn’t matter. I had something healthy to eat and so did my family. I have also carried a watermelon boat, a watermelon cut into a basket. The watermelon is scooped out in balls and returned to the “boat” with cantaloupe, honeydew, fresh peaches and grapes. If you like you can add a pack of no sugar added drink mix powder and a little 0 calorie sweetener. This makes an elegant and healthy dessert that is sure to please!
